Fujifilm F500 EXR vs Samsung WB1100F Overview
Let's look more closely at the Fujifilm F500 EXR versus Samsung WB1100F, both Small Sensor Superzoom digital cameras by manufacturers FujiFilm and Samsung. The resolution of the Fujifilm F500 EXR (16MP) and the WB1100F (16MP) is very well matched but the Fujifilm F500 EXR (1/2") and WB1100F (1/2.3") boast totally different sensor measurements.

The Fujifilm F500 EXR was unveiled 4 years earlier than the WB1100F and that is quite a significant difference as far as technology is concerned. Each of these cameras have different body design with the Fujifilm F500 EXR being a Compact camera and the Samsung WB1100F being a SLR-like (bridge) camera.

Fujifilm F500 EXR vs Samsung WB1100F Physical Comparison
If you are intending to carry your camera, you need to take into account its weight and volume. The Fujifilm F500 EXR enjoys exterior dimensions of 104mm x 63mm x 33mm (4.1" x 2.5" x 1.3") with a weight of 215 grams (0.47 lbs) and the Samsung WB1100F has sizing of 125mm x 87mm x 96mm (4.9" x 3.4" x 3.8") along with a weight of 512 grams (1.13 lbs).

Fujifilm F500 EXR vs Samsung WB1100F Sensor Comparison
Quite often, it is very hard to see the contrast between sensor sizing merely by looking at specifications. The visual below should provide you a better sense of the sensor sizes in the Fujifilm F500 EXR and WB1100F.
To sum up, the two cameras provide the same megapixel count but not the same sensor sizing. The Fujifilm F500 EXR comes with the larger sensor which should make achieving shallower DOF easier. The older Fujifilm F500 EXR is going to be behind when it comes to sensor technology.
